Ingredients

45 mins
6 servings
  1. 6apples
  2. 2 tbspsugar
  3. 2 tspground cinnamon
  4. 1 1/2 tsplemon juice
  5. 1 cupbrown sugar
  6. 3/4 cupquick oats
  7. 3/4 cupwhite flour
  8. 1/2 cupunsalted butter
  9. Pinchsalt

Cooking Instructions

45 mins
  1. 1

    Peel and chop the apples. If you want to slice them, that will work too.

  2. 2

    Preheat oven to 350 F.

  3. 3

    Grease an 8x8 baking dish.

  4. 4

    In a mixing bowl, combine apples, sugar, 1 tsp cinnamon, and lemon juice then transfer to the baking dish.

  5. 5

    Next, we prepare the crisp topping. Dice or grate the butter to make it easier to work with. In a new mixing bowl, combine brown sugar, oats, flour, 1 tsp cinnamon, salt, and butter. Work the mixture until you have crumbed the butter with the other ingredients.

  6. 6

    Evenly spread the topping over the apples in the baking dish.

  7. 7

    Bake for 45 minutes.
